debate on whether vs debate whether

Both 'debate on whether' and 'debate whether' are commonly used phrases in English. They are interchangeable and can be used to introduce a discussion or argument about a particular topic.

This phrase is correct and commonly used in English.

"debate on whether"

This phrase is used to introduce a discussion or argument about a particular topic, followed by the presentation of different viewpoints or opinions.

Examples:

  • There is a debate on whether climate change is caused by human activity.
  • The students engaged in a debate on whether technology has more positive or negative effects on society.

This phrase is correct and commonly used in English.

"debate whether"

This phrase is used to introduce a discussion or argument about a particular topic, followed by the presentation of different viewpoints or opinions.

Examples:

  • There is a debate whether to implement the new policy.
  • The team will debate whether to proceed with the project.
